Symptoms of Diarrhea Soft or liquid feces Mucus or blood in feces Larger or smaller amount of stool … WebSep 3, 2015 · Food and water may be withheld from your cat for the first 12 to 24 hours after surgery. If your cat does not vomit after drinking small volumes of water, small amounts of a bland diet can be offered. Once your pet is eating and drinking without vomiting, he may be discharged from the hospital.

WebAfter surgery, cats may be hospitalized for 48 hours or more to ensure leakage does not occur. During this time, fluid and nutritional therapies will be administered in addition to analgesics.
